VBS Testimony
by Karen Abaya
Children's Ministry

All praise, glory and honor to our Lord Jesus Christ!  For apart from you, we can do nothing.  OurLord God is truly faithful.  We praise and thank the Lord for the amazing things has done has done during the VBS. 

On the first day of the VBS, the passage from John 21:4-12 wherein Jesus appears to the disciples by the Sea of Gallilee, was the Lord’s encouragement to us volunteers.  It was the Lord Jesus would bring in the “fish” or harvest.  All we had to do was cast the net.

  • We planned and budgeted for 60 children and 40 volunteers.  But the Lord brought in 90 children and 51 volunteers.
  • Through the prayer ministry and harvest ministry, 14 people received Jesus as their Lord and Savior.
  • Children learned about Jesus’ works and his love through songs, stories, lessons and games. 
  • Children received Jesus and were layed hands.
  • New members joined the dance ministry.
  • A child as he went home, told his parents that they should be reading the Bible.
  • A volunteer was wounded on the head with 5 stitches, but was still here daily to fulfill what the Lord has tasked him to do.
  • A family member is back in church and is serving the Lord through several ministries.
  • A new care group for artists is in the works.
  • A volunteer has decided to volunteer full time in the children’s ministries.

These are just some of the testimonies we’d like to share.  I’m sure there’s more!
